To understand the "Infinite Unblocker," we must first break down the terminology. Traditional unblockers—like basic web proxies or single-server VPNs—operate on a finite resource. They have a specific IP address and a specific domain. Network administrators (the gatekeepers of school and office Wi-Fi) maintain blacklists. Once they detect a proxy domain, they add it to a filter. The proxy dies, and the cat-and-mouse game begins again.
